We stayed overnight in a one bedroom studio room. I was surprized how large the room (the smallest available) was. There was a nice-sized patio with a small decorative pool; an efficiency kitchen and a large bathroom. Judging by the size of the studio room, a one-br should suit two persons just fine. (If it were me, I would rather spend my $$$ somewhere else, i.e., dining or entertainment, than for a larger room if I were staying at the Bougainvillea.

Hi Tilly, <BR> <BR>I didn't even know that they had penthouse units. We stayed in a 1-bedroom apartment suite where the bedroom is separate from the living-room/kitchen area. It was very spacious for 2 people and it was nice to be able to get up in the night (I am an insomniac) and go into the living room and read without the light disturbing my husband. <BR> <BR>We stayed on the 2nd floor and that would be my choice again. The ground floor units have some mosquitos on the patio at night due to the lush landscaping, but there were none higher. Any higher than the 2nd floor is a long hike carrying bags of groceries (those rum bottles are heavy!). <BR> <BR>Like other posters, I wouldn't spring for the extra bucks for the penthouse, but now I'd sure like to hear from someone who stayed in one LOL. <BR> <BR>Linda
